Transaction e494afe93ec5951a2fc329f76a980b0c839777be68ffd49093634ab89b1918ff

1 Input
2 Outputs
  • e494afe93ec5951a2fc329f76a980b0c839777be68ffd49093634ab89b1918ff:0
  • value  3448143
    address  3KqimJc4YSNMywj9LkSYXX7sGtbtWC73bY
  • e494afe93ec5951a2fc329f76a980b0c839777be68ffd49093634ab89b1918ff:1
  • value  12497218
    address  1AB88eWCHHd2wDGjAt9vTyy5aEjYG9s4MU